ABOUT ISO 50001

ISO 50001 is the International Standard for Energy Management, released in June 2011 that replaces the British and European Standard BS EN 16001. It provides the most robust framework for optimizing energy efficiency in public and private sector organizations.

The standard aims to help organizations establish the systems and processes to improve their energy performance, including efficiency and consumption. The standard is applicable to all types and sizes of organizations.

ISO 50001 is designed to help companies make better use of their energy-consuming assets, evaluate and prioritize the implementation of energy-efficient technology, and promote efficiency throughout the supply chain. It is designed to integrate with other management standards, especially ISO 14001 on environmental management and ISO 9001 on quality management.
Certification to this standard defines an organizations commitment to continual improvement in energy management. Implementation will enable an organization to lead by example within their respective industries and ensure related legislative and regulatory requirements are met.

ISO 50001 is a new Energy management systems standard which gives organizations the requirements for Energy Management Systems (EnMS). The standard is presently the world’s leading energy management system increasingly being adapted by many companies internationally.

It is a comprehensive and flexible Energy Management System standard that provides benefits for organizations large and small, in both public and private sectors, in manufacturing and services, in all regions of the world. BENEFITS OF ENERGY ACCOUNTING AND REPORTING AS PER ISO 50001
  • Significant financial savings can be achieved through increased energy efficiency. (Often forecast energy prices will rise by at least 20% by 2020)
  • Enhanced marketing capabilities. Make your business stand out.
  • ISO 50001 is the most robust energy management system, enabling organizations continual improvements on energy performance
  • Organizations can ensure compliance with legal and regulatory requirements
  • System Compatibility; ISO 50001 can be integrated with existing management systems
